Could you fix the problem that the port, airport, cargo train don't export products?

Export products like this?:


As I also documented on the corresponding bug for this in general export seems to work, it might just need some tweaking and explanation. To export goods by train the right conditions have to be met (same for planes).

From my discovery a factory starts exporting by train if...
1. it produces way more goods than are needed in the city
2. export amount exceeds what a truck can load
3. exporting using train is more economic than exporting using train → exporting small amounts by train is just too pricey it seems

For the same reason you may not see cargo being transported by ship and plane as both are even more expensive with cargo plane being in lead.

I watch this situation for a long time now - during day just 50t of goods (usually metal which I'm not producing actively) are exported, same for the night. The number increase when there is rush hour (streets and highways are blocked by vehicles so transport costs on road rise) - during these times trains are filled by goods like shown above (had up to 1kt being exported on the current, not that massive industry district I have).

Calculation if transporting with other vehicles than trucks is an option is way more complex than in C:S1 (in which only network length was a big factor - now it's costs of transport mainly)

Even my post sorting station does what it's intended to do without breaking the system as my population is above 60k and growing with some well established post offices :)

Any idea why people think this is bugged?

Actually yes - it might appear bugged for similar reasons the export by train seems to be bugged, you must reach a certain level of letters to be processed and for that you need a relatively high population (so some need for letters to be collected / processed / transferred).

If you are not even close to 50000 citizen the facility may collect some letters and process them but they may remain in storage until there actually is enough letters to fill TWO large trucks (letters get collected by one but are split by sorting into local mail and global mail ;) ).

If there is not enough local mail it will never get exported from the facility which may lead the system to stop working, flagging the system to be unreliable (as, you know, letters don't leave the facility on time).

So also in that case (if true, I only can judge from what I spot in my save) it's not that the system itself does not work or is broken but it also needs tweaking (like forced export after a certain amount of time for extra cost or letting local mail vans collect sorted local mail at the facility instead of waiting for a full truck ;) )

My suggestion as a player would be to have at least 50000 residents, level 5 high density office buildings and a well accepted postal service with multiple offices in place before plopping that facility - this way by now I didn't see any negative effect for around one game year now. Letters get collected, letters get sorted, letters get exported and (most important) nobody started complaining about unreliable mail service (it's +7 currently in most places).
